How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Syracuse?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Syracuse Studio Apartments | $727 | $525 | $930 |
Syracuse 1 Bedroom Apartments | $808 | $591 | $1,424 |
Syracuse 2 Bedroom Apartments | $958 | $389 | $1,625 |
Syracuse 3 Bedroom Apartments | $982 | $550 | $1,695 |
Syracuse 4 Bedroom Apartments | $724 | $499 | $1,250 |
